首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

使用PubSub-NullPointerException进行Spark流式处理,同时从java中的pub sub进行流式处理

PubSub-NullPointerException 是一个用于 Spark 流式处理的库,它可以从 Java 的 pub sub 中获取数据,并进行流式处理。

PubSub-NullPointerException 的核心功能是从 pub sub 中消费消息,并将其传递给 Spark 流式处理引擎进行处理。它提供了可靠的消息传递和处理机制,使得开发者可以轻松地构建可扩展的实时数据处理应用。

PubSub-NullPointerException 主要有以下优势:

  1. 可靠性:PubSub-NullPointerException 提供了可靠的消息传递机制,确保消息能够安全地传递给 Spark 流式处理引擎,避免数据丢失。
  2. 扩展性:PubSub-NullPointerException 可以与 Spark 流式处理引擎无缝集成,支持水平扩展,能够处理大规模数据。
  3. 灵活性:PubSub-NullPointerException 支持多种数据格式,包括文本、JSON、Avro 等,使得开发者可以根据需求选择合适的数据格式进行处理。
  4. 可管理性:PubSub-NullPointerException 提供了监控和管理功能,开发者可以实时监控消息传递和处理状态,进行故障排查和性能优化。

PubSub-NullPointerException 的应用场景包括实时数据分析、日志处理、事件驱动的应用等。

对于使用 PubSub-NullPointerException 进行 Spark 流式处理,可以参考腾讯云提供的相关产品:云托管 Apache Spark,它是腾讯云提供的一种托管式的 Spark 服务,可以方便地进行 Spark 流式处理,并集成了 PubSub-NullPointerException 等常用的流式处理库。

使用 PubSub-NullPointerException 进行 Spark 流式处理的一般步骤如下:

  1. 配置和初始化 PubSub-NullPointerException,包括连接到 Java 的 pub sub、设置订阅主题等。
  2. 创建 Spark StreamingContext,并配置流式处理的相关参数,如批处理间隔、任务并行度等。
  3. 创建输入 DStream,用于从 pub sub 中获取数据流。
  4. 对输入 DStream 进行转换和操作,使用 Spark 的各种操作算子进行数据处理。
  5. 执行流式处理任务,启动 Spark StreamingContext 并等待数据输入。
  6. 监控和管理流式处理任务,通过监控日志和指标进行故障排查和性能优化。

总之,PubSub-NullPointerException 是一个用于 Spark 流式处理的库,能够从 Java 的 pub sub 中获取数据,并进行可靠且高效的流式处理。它具有可靠性、扩展性、灵活性和可管理性等优势,在实时数据处理场景中有广泛的应用。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

1分30秒

基于强化学习协助机器人系统在多个操纵器之间负载均衡。

14分30秒

Percona pt-archiver重构版--大表数据归档工具

领券